The MM high temperature precision axial leaded resistor series from Caddock offers a resistance range from 30Ω up to 10MΩ, a power rating of up to 1W (MM215 model) and a voltage rating of up to 800V (MM215 model). The MM series has a tolerance of ±1.0% as standard, with options down to ±0.1% on special order, and also a TCR of ±50 ppm/°C (between -15°C and +105°C). These resistors are produced with Caddock’s proven Micronox® resistance films.

Some models of the MM series are manufactured with Caddock’s non-inductive design that provides for neighbouring lines to carry current in opposite directions. This efficient non-inductive construction is accomplished without derating of any performance advantages.

MM high temperature high voltage precision resistors have a proven performance history in industrial and military applications.
